At the OP expense, this is a learning lesson to those in the market for a car. Do NOT buy a car that has a nitrous kit on it. Most of the time, guys selling nitrous cars are selling them because they beat the ever living piss out of it and now it's starting to have problems.

Go ahead and drain the oil out. Cut your filter open and have a look to see if there are any pieces of metal in there. It sounds to me like a possible bearing failure. It has slightly low oil pressure, should be around 40 @ idle.

Did you pull all the pushrods? You need to pull them out, and roll them across a glass table or something flat. Shake all your rockers and listen for anything that sounds out of the ordinary, I've heard of the needle bearings coming out of the stock rockers. Definitely drain the oil and have a look though before running it anymore.
